Kinds Of Exercise Bikes
When it pertains to exercise bikes, there are 3 primary types: upright bikes, recumbent bikes, and spinning bikes. Each type has its unique functions and accommodates different fitness choices.
1. Upright Bikes
Upright bikes mimic the standard outside cycling posture. They are created for a more intense exercise and appropriate for people who wish to focus on structure leg strength.

Recumbent bikes offer a more reclined seating position, supplying extra comfort and assistance for the back. This type is perfect for beginners or individuals with joint problems.

Integrating an exercise bike into one's fitness routine can yield a range of benefits. Here are some prominent advantages:
Cardiovascular Health
Using an exercise bike frequently can reinforce the heart and improve flow. This low-impact exercise can decrease the risk of heart problem and improve overall cardiovascular fitness.
Weight Management
Cycling is an effective way to burn calories and fat. Depending upon the intensity of the workout, users can burn numerous calories in just one session, aiding in weight loss and upkeep efforts.
Low Impact
Exercise bikes are mild on the joints, making them ideal for individuals recovering from injuries or those with joint conditions like arthritis.
Convenience and Accessibility
Having a stationary bicycle at home enables people to exercise at their convenience, removing the need for gym subscriptions or travel time. It also makes it possible for flexibility in exercise routines, accommodating different schedules.
Mental Health Benefits
Regular exercise, consisting of biking, can substantially enhance state of mind and minimize stress and anxiety. Stationary bicycle enable satisfying workouts that can result in the release of endorphins, enhancing mental health overall.

How often should I utilize a stationary bicycle?
Go for at least 150 minutes of moderate-intensity or 75 minutes of high-intensity exercise weekly, spread throughout 3-5 days.
2. Is biking better than running?
Both exercises work however biking is usually lower effect, making it appropriate for people with joint issues or those recuperating from injuries.
3. Can I lose weight using a stationary bicycle?
Yes, including a stationary bicycle into a fitness routine can assist with weight-loss, combined with a balanced diet plan.
4. What should I wear during a bike exercise?
Use comfy athletic clothes and helpful shoes matched for indoor biking or spin sessions.
5. How do I maintain my stationary bicycle?
Frequently inspect and tighten screws, clean the bike after each use, and lube moving parts as directed by the maker.
